Understanding What Makes a Protein 'Complete'

At a fundamental level, protein is essential for nearly all biological processes in the human body, from repairing tissues to creating enzymes and hormones. Proteins are constructed from smaller units called amino acids. Of the 20 amino acids, nine are classified as "essential" because the human body cannot produce them and must obtain them through diet. A "complete protein" is a protein source that provides all nine of these essential amino acids in sufficient quantities. This is the key metric for determining protein quality.

The Composition of Milk Protein Concentrate

Milk protein concentrate (MPC) is a concentrated dairy ingredient produced by filtering skim milk, a process that removes most of the lactose and water while retaining the protein. A critical characteristic of MPC is that it maintains the natural 80:20 ratio of casein to whey proteins present in milk. Since whole milk is a classic example of a complete protein, it follows that a concentrated version of milk's natural protein blend is also complete.

The Dual Action of Casein and Whey

MPC's effectiveness as a complete protein is enhanced by the different digestive properties of its two primary components:

  • Casein: This protein forms a gel or curd in the stomach, leading to slower, more prolonged digestion. This provides the body with a steady, sustained release of amino acids over several hours, which is excellent for prolonged satiety and preventing muscle breakdown during periods of fasting, like sleep.
  • Whey: Known for its fast absorption, whey protein delivers amino acids to the bloodstream quickly. It is particularly rich in branched-chain amino acids (BCAAs), especially leucine, which is a powerful trigger for muscle protein synthesis. This makes whey ideal for post-workout recovery when muscles need immediate amino acid replenishment.

The Comprehensive Amino Acid Profile

Because it contains both casein and whey, MPC offers a full-spectrum amino acid profile that includes all nine essential amino acids. The precise balance and concentration of amino acids can vary slightly depending on the specific MPC product, but the core completeness remains consistent. Research confirms that milk proteins provide an excellent balance of essential amino acids, including a high concentration of BCAAs.

Comparison of MPC with Other Dairy Proteins

To better understand MPC's unique position, it is helpful to compare it against other common dairy protein powders like whey protein concentrate (WPC) and casein protein. While all are derived from milk, their composition and benefits differ.

Feature Milk Protein Concentrate (MPC) Whey Protein Concentrate (WPC) Micellar Casein
Protein Type 80% Casein, 20% Whey ~80% Whey ~80% Casein
Digestion Speed Medium (Dual-release) Fast Slow
Composition Retains natural milk protein ratio. Isolated from whey, a byproduct of cheesemaking. Processed to isolate casein micelles.
Nutritional Profile Balanced, complete profile with all essential amino acids. Rich in BCAAs for rapid muscle synthesis. Sustained amino acid release for prolonged anabolism.
Use Case Versatile for shakes, meals, and overnight recovery. Post-workout and immediate protein boosts. Overnight recovery and appetite control.

The Advantages of Using a Complete Protein Source

Opting for a complete protein source like MPC has several health and fitness advantages:

  • Optimizes Muscle Growth and Repair: With all essential amino acids present, the body has all the necessary building blocks for muscle protein synthesis. The combination of fast and slow digestion in MPC provides a robust and prolonged anabolic window.
  • Supports Overall Body Function: Beyond muscle, essential amino acids are crucial for immune function, hormone regulation, and nervous system health. Relying on a complete protein ensures these vital systems receive the necessary support.
  • Enhances Satiety and Weight Management: The slow-digesting casein in MPC helps increase feelings of fullness, which can reduce cravings and support weight management goals.
  • Boosts Metabolism: Protein has a higher thermic effect than carbohydrates or fats, meaning the body burns more calories to digest it. The complete amino acid profile helps maximize this metabolic boost.

Applications of Milk Protein Concentrate

Thanks to its balanced nutritional profile and functional properties, MPC is widely used in many food and beverage products.

  • Protein Powders and Shakes: MPC forms the base of many supplement blends, offering a creamy texture and a complete amino acid package.
  • Meal Replacements: Its ability to provide sustained satiety makes it a perfect component for meal replacement products.
  • Yogurts and Fermented Products: MPC can be used to increase protein content and improve the texture of dairy products like yogurt.
  • Snack Bars and Baked Goods: It serves as a valuable ingredient for fortifying snacks with high-quality protein.
